Position Overview
Join the leadership team at the newly renovated J’s Restaurant, the heart of the hotel tower at Horseshoe Bay Resort. J's offers an authentic Texas-inspired dining experience across multiple service points, including our signature dining room, lounge, poolside service, and in-room dining.
As the Assistant Restaurant Manager, you will serve as a critical leader in our daily operations. You will ensure seamless service across all meal periods, optimize labor productivity, and mentor a high-performing team to deliver the "Genuine Texas Hospitality" our members and guests expect.
Essential Job Functions
Operational Leadership
- Multifaceted Management: Oversee daily operations for J’s Restaurant, the Lounge, Poolside service, and In-Room Dining.
- Strategic Planning: Lead short- and long-term planning for outlet operations, including inventory management, ordering, and coordinating special events.
- Performance Optimization: Monitor occupancy changes to adjust staffing levels in real-time; work to reduce payroll costs while increasing overall productivity.
- Service Excellence: Conduct routine table checks and provide hands-on support during peak hours to ensure total guest and member satisfaction.
Team Development
- Coaching & Mentorship: Lead and inspire a team of supervisory staff, designated trainers, and hourly associates.
- Associate Engagement: Foster a culture of inclusion and belonging, taking the initiative to manage the outlets with the ownership mindset of a free-standing entity.
- Training Oversight: Support and execute staff training programs to ensure deep knowledge of food production, wine, and spirits service.
Administrative & Safety
- Logistics: Manage employee scheduling, inventory control, and production area setup.
- Compliance: Maintain a clean, safe, and environmentally responsible work environment in accordance with OSHA Hazard Communication Standards.
- Inter-departmental Liaison: Work closely with the Restaurant Manager and other resort departments to ensure a cohesive guest experience.
Qualifications
- Experience: Minimum of 2 years in the Food & Beverage industry. Previous supervisory or management experience in a resort or high-volume setting is strongly preferred.
- Certifications: Valid TABC and Food Handler’s certificates required (ServSafe preferred). Must possess a valid driver’s license with an insurable driving record.
- Education: High school diploma or equivalent required; a Bachelor’s degree in Hospitality Management or a related field is highly valued.
- Technical Skills: Proficiency in Microsoft Word and Excel; experience with Agilysys POS systems and 10-key calculators preferred.
- Attributes: High degree of problem-solving ability, a sense of urgency, and a professional commitment to personal hygiene and appearance.
